Output 268107b8dbdfd982ad41bb1d219ddf60ab04042cb892d63333caef3f4e59ab60:1

value
4173952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af8fab9d33ef2345dca1c4814b75109a3f0090c8 OP_EQUAL
address
3HhJHWK9o7wEJVqFoZB7dZN5axUc7YnAUX
transaction
268107b8dbdfd982ad41bb1d219ddf60ab04042cb892d63333caef3f4e59ab60
confirmations
331460
spent
true